Learn To Become a Sound Engineering and Mixing Pro

Updated for 2026 our industry focused and innovative Sound Engineering and Mixing Diploma is designed for anyone wishing to launch a career in the music industry as a sound/mixing engineer. No previous experience of sound engineering, recording studios or the use of music software packages is necessary and would be suitable for beginners. The course offers many career path opportunities on completion with former students progressing to work in recording studios, production studios and live sound.
